如何在网页中实现数据可视化图表的数据安全保护?
在当今这个数据驱动的时代,数据可视化图表已经成为企业、政府以及各种组织进行数据分析和展示的重要工具。然而,随着数据量的不断增长和网络安全威胁的日益严峻,如何在网页中实现数据可视化图表的数据安全保护成为了亟待解决的问题。本文将深入探讨这一话题,为您揭示数据可视化图表数据安全保护的秘诀。
一、数据可视化图表数据安全保护的重要性
- 避免敏感数据泄露
数据可视化图表在展示数据的同时,往往涉及大量的敏感信息。如果数据安全保护措施不到位,这些敏感信息可能会被非法获取、篡改或泄露,对个人隐私和企业利益造成严重损害。
- 防止恶意攻击
恶意攻击者可能会通过数据可视化图表对目标系统进行攻击,获取系统漏洞,进而窃取或篡改数据。因此,加强数据可视化图表的数据安全保护,有助于抵御恶意攻击。
- 保障数据完整性
数据可视化图表在展示数据的过程中,可能会出现数据丢失、错误或损坏等问题。通过数据安全保护措施,可以确保数据的完整性,为用户提供准确、可靠的数据信息。
二、数据可视化图表数据安全保护的方法
- 数据加密
数据加密是保障数据安全的重要手段。通过对数据进行加密处理,即使数据被非法获取,攻击者也无法解读其内容。以下是一些常用的数据加密方法:
(1)对称加密:使用相同的密钥进行加密和解密。如AES、DES等。
(2)非对称加密:使用一对密钥进行加密和解密,其中一个是公钥,另一个是私钥。如RSA、ECC等。
(3)哈希加密:将数据转换成固定长度的字符串,用于验证数据的完整性。如MD5、SHA-1等。
- 访问控制
访问控制是指对数据可视化图表的访问权限进行管理,确保只有授权用户才能访问敏感数据。以下是一些常见的访问控制方法:
(1)基于角色的访问控制(RBAC):根据用户在组织中的角色分配访问权限。
(2)基于属性的访问控制(ABAC):根据用户属性(如部门、职位等)分配访问权限。
(3)基于策略的访问控制(PBAC):根据预设的策略(如时间、地理位置等)分配访问权限。
- 数据脱敏
数据脱敏是指对敏感数据进行处理,使其在展示过程中无法被识别或解读。以下是一些常用的数据脱敏方法:
(1)数据替换:将敏感数据替换为随机或模糊的数据。
(2)数据掩码:对敏感数据进行部分遮挡或隐藏。
(3)数据扰动:对敏感数据进行微小的调整,使其在展示过程中难以识别。
- 安全传输
安全传输是指使用安全的通信协议,确保数据在传输过程中的安全性。以下是一些常用的安全传输协议:
(1)SSL/TLS:用于加密Web通信,保障数据传输的安全性。
(2)SFTP:用于加密文件传输,保障数据传输的完整性。
- 定期审计与监控
定期审计与监控是指对数据可视化图表进行定期的安全检查,及时发现并处理潜在的安全风险。以下是一些常见的审计与监控方法:
(1)日志审计:记录用户操作和系统事件,便于追踪和调查。
(2)入侵检测系统(IDS):实时监控网络流量,发现并阻止恶意攻击。
(3)安全漏洞扫描:定期扫描系统漏洞,及时修复安全隐患。
三、案例分析
某企业使用一款数据可视化工具展示公司销售数据。由于数据中包含客户隐私信息,企业采取了以下安全保护措施:
对销售数据进行加密处理,确保数据在存储和传输过程中的安全性。
实施基于角色的访问控制,只有销售部门和高层管理人员可以访问销售数据。
对销售数据进行脱敏处理,将客户姓名、联系方式等敏感信息替换为随机或模糊的数据。
使用SSL/TLS协议进行数据传输,保障数据传输的安全性。
定期进行安全审计和漏洞扫描,及时发现并处理潜在的安全风险。
通过以上措施,该企业成功保障了销售数据的安全性,避免了数据泄露和恶意攻击。
总之,在网页中实现数据可视化图表的数据安全保护是一个复杂而重要的任务。通过采取有效的数据加密、访问控制、数据脱敏、安全传输和定期审计与监控等措施,可以最大限度地降低数据安全风险,为用户提供安全、可靠的数据可视化图表服务。
猜你喜欢:应用性能管理